Parlay Terms You Should Know

Quick definitions for the words you'll see on every slip.

What is a parlay?

A single bet that links two or more match selections. All legs must win for the bet to pay. The more legs you add, the higher the combined odds — and the higher the risk.

What does 'accumulator' mean?

Accumulator is another word for parlay. Both terms describe a multi-leg bet where each selection's odds multiply together to produce the final potential return on your slip.

What is a voided leg?

A leg is voided when its match is postponed, abandoned, or ruled ineligible. That selection is removed from the slip and the remaining legs settle at their adjusted combined odds.

What does 'handicap' mean in football betting?

A handicap gives one team a virtual head start or deficit before kick-off. It levels uneven matchups and affects whether your parlay leg wins, loses, or pushes based on the adjusted score.

What is an in-play or live leg?

A live leg is a selection added to your slip while the match is already running. Odds shift constantly based on the score and time remaining, so the price you lock in is the price at confirmation.

What does 'combined odds' mean?

Combined odds are the product of multiplying each leg's individual odds together. A three-leg parlay at 1.8, 2.0, and 1.9 produces combined odds of 6.84 before any stake is applied.
